The Masons Arms is a charming retreat nestled in the picturesque village of Branscombe in the United Kingdom. Situated amidst the tranquil landscape of the Devonshire countryside, this boutique hotel exudes quaint charm and a warm, welcoming ambiance. The Masons Arms fits seamlessly into its beautiful surroundings, with its traditional thatched roof and rustic stone façade adding to its timeless appeal.

Stepping inside, guests are met with an inviting interior that combines classic design elements with contemporary comforts. Each room is individually decorated, maintaining a high standard of coziness and elegance, perfect for visitors seeking a relaxing getaway. The attention to detail extends beyond the accommodations to the common areas where guests can unwind.

The hotel's restaurant is a highlight, offering a menu that showcases the best of local produce. Diners can savor a variety of dishes that highlight the rich flavors of the region, complemented by a carefully curated selection of wines and ales. The emphasis on quality and local ingredients is a testimony to the Masons Arms' commitment to providing an authentic experience.

Located just a short walk from the Branscombe Beach, The Masons Arms serves as an ideal base for exploring the surrounding natural beauty and attractions such as the Jurassic Coast. Whether indulging in a leisurely countryside stroll or basking in the scenic views, guests will find plenty to do in and around the area. The Masons Arms offers an exquisite slice of rural charm, making it a perfect destination for those looking to escape the hustle and bustle of everyday life.

About Branscombe

Branscombe, a picturesque village on the Jurassic Coast of Devon, offers a range of activities and sights that highlight its natural beauty and historical significance. One of the best ways to experience the area is by exploring the coastal paths. The scenic trails provide stunning views of the cliffs and the sea, making it an ideal location for walking and photography.

Another noteworthy aspect of Branscombe is its beaches. The pebbled beach is perfect for a quiet day by the sea, where visitors can enjoy the sound of the waves and the fresh air. The beach is also a great spot for fossil hunting, given the area's rich geological history.

For those interested in history, the Branscombe Heritage Centre offers insights into the local culture and traditions. The centre features exhibits that showcase the village's past, including its shipbuilding and agriculture. Nearby, the Old Bakery is a fascinating stop, where you can see traditional baking methods and sample freshly made goods.

The village also boasts several historic churches, with St. Winifred's Church being particularly notable for its beautiful architecture and serene atmosphere. It provides a peaceful place for reflection and appreciation of the local heritage.

If you're looking for a relaxing experience, consider visiting one of the local pubs or cafes. These establishments often serve locally sourced food and drink, providing a taste of the region's culinary offerings.

Finally, Branscombe's location makes it an excellent base for exploring the wider area. The nearby towns and attractions, including the coastal towns of Sidmouth and Lyme Regis, are easily accessible, allowing for further exploration of the stunning Devon coastline.
